Leftover part from USB-C fixing - bracket?

Hi, I replaced the USB-C port successfully on Retina MacBook 2015.

Around step 25-30 I noticed a small part loose on the tray that looks like this:

Block Image

Anybody know what part it is? Cannot find it anywhere in the guide.

The guide used was:

Retina MacBook 2015 USB-C Port Replacement

I believe this is a component that is used to hold down a cable connected to a port on the display assembly board. Look at the picture from Step 28 in this guide. Additionally here is an edited picture with where I think that part may have come from.
